Obama Seeks to Clarify His Image With Jewish Voters

(CBS)
From CBS News' Maria Gavrilovic:

WASHINGTON -- Despite having just clinched the Democratic nomination, Barack Obama is still weary of rumors circulating on the internet about his background. While addressing a predominately Jewish audience at the annual American Israeli Political Action Committee (AIPAC) conference here today, Obama jokingly dismissed e-mails claiming that he is Muslim and unpatriotic.

“They’re filled with tall tales and dire warnings about a certain candidate for President. And all I want to say is, let me know if you see this guy named Barack Obama, because he sounds pretty frightening,” Obama joked but he quickly took a more serious tone.

“If anyone has been confused by these emails, I want you to know that today I’ll be speaking from my heart, and as a true friend of Israel.”

No Concession, But Clinton Implies Obama Will Be Next President


WASHINGTON -- Just one day after Barack Obama clinched the Democratic Party’s nomination, there has been no move by Hillary Clinton to bow out of the race, but at a conference today Clinton did drop hints that Obama will be the next president.
